Living Rooms and Bedrooms  

Living rooms and bedrooms are used for entertainment and relaxation. Creating a calm and enjoyable ambiance is a great idea for these spaces. Consider minimalist themes and soothing color combinations to max out the tranquility potential of your living room and bedrooms. Decluttering is a good way to start. Then, you can add back in any items that bring value and function to your life. You don’t need to purge all of your belongings to get a sense of relaxation. A new organizing system can help you look and feel more coordinated and put together. 

Patios and Gardens 

When you have decided on a new color palette or design theme for the inside of your home, you can then extend it outwards. Patios and gardens can become your personal oasis with a little creativity. You can try growing a vegetable or herb garden, creating a lush spot that doubles as an edible treat. Plant a lovely flower garden full of beautiful blooms that attract butterflies and hummingbirds. The colors and fresh air from your outdoor space can be a much-needed breath of life into your home.
